    Preparing for Dro

    Dro is a formidable opponent that requires preparation. Before you engage in battle with him, ensure you have these crucial items in your inventory:

    Item Reason
    Upgraded Blade

    An upgraded blade boosts your attack strength, and those with status effects are advantageous against Crowns.

    Upgraded Rail

    Just like with blades, an upgraded rail enhances your attacking power, especially if it has special effects.

    Medkit

    Having at least one Medkit is essential, as the battle can quickly escalate.

    Offensive Amp

    A useful offensive Amp can help eliminate lesser foes during the conflict.

    The first version of Dro requires four Prisms to access. If gathering these Prisms has left you low on health, it’s best to retreat and return later to take him down.

    Avoiding Dro’s Attacks

    Dro executes a projectile-fire based attack in Hyper Light Breaker.

    Dro employs a variety of attacks to challenge you. Being a Crown, his attack style relies heavily on projectiles. Dro is also quick and unpredictable, so staying alert is crucial.

    Here’s a summary of Dro’s different attacks and how to evade them:

    Dro’s Attack Effect Warning Signs Evade Strategy
    Leaping Pounce

    A powerful melee attack as Dro leaps across the arena.

    Dro will glow bright orange and yellow, and a circle will form around you.

    This attack can only be dodged by parrying. Dashing away will not suffice.

    Sword Swing

    Dro swings his sword in a wide arc.

    Dro will prepare his sword for the swing.

    You can dash away or parry this attack successfully.

    Flame Rings

    Dro generates flames creating rings that expand outward.

    Dro will jump repeatedly before producing one to three fire rings that fan out.

    Jump over the flames, dash through, or use your hoverboard to evade.

    Projectile Fireballs

    Dro releases a spiral of fireballs across the arena.

    Dro screeches then raises his nose toward the sky.

    Just back away. Dashing can be tricky, but they clear out at a distance.

    Double Sword Swing

    Dro swings his sword twice in quick succession.

    Dro will lower his sword to prepare for the connect.

    You can dash away or parry, but it’s risky to try for two parries in succession.

    It’s okay if you get hit by some of these attacks, but avoid healing too quickly. Save your Medkit for when it’s really necessary.

    Defeating Dro

    A breaker attacking Dro, Crown of Tears in Hyper Light Breaker.

    Once you have a good grasp on dodging Dro’s attacks, it’s time to go on the offense. There are optimal moments to strike Dro.

    However, since Dro’s combat style is fast-paced, focus on quick hits rather than heavy hits as he moves around.

    Consider using lighter weapons like swords or claws instead of heavier types like hammers against Dro.

    Here are suggested moments to launch your attacks:

    Timing for Attacks Recommended Attacks
    After a Sword Swing

    Typically, after a sword swing, Dro pauses briefly, making it a prime opportunity for rapid Blade attacks.

    After a Double Sword Swing

    Similarly, after his double swing, Dro usually takes a moment to regroup. Take that opportunity for quick Blade strikes or use your special attack.

    During Projectile Fireball Phase

    As you strate or move back from the incoming projectiles, it’s a good time to land some hits with your Rail. Long-range attacks work best here.

    While Moving Around

    Between his move sets, Dro will at times move slowly around the arena. This is a solid chance to take some shots with your Rail.

    Remember, Dro can be a challenging boss, but if you remain calm and observe his attack patterns closely, you’ll gradually chip away at his health.

    While it’s possible, attacking Dro immediately after his Leaping Pounce isn’t advised, as he tends to follow up it quickly with a Sword Swing – watch out!

    Uncovering the Lore of Hyper Light Breaker

    Despite being in early access, Hyper Light Breaker offers a substantial amount of lore for players to explore. Similar to its predecessor, Hyper Light Drifter, the game conveys its narrative without using text or direct explanations. Instead, players will need to piece together the history and events that shaped this world by collecting lore fragments while navigating the Overgrowth. These fragments shine a light on the history of the two Crowns, Exus and Dro.

    Players familiar with Drifter will recognize the stone monoliths scattered throughout Breaker, which can be interacted with to reveal important lore snippets. As you approach these structures, you can earn lore bits presented in the form of manga-style comic panels. These can be examined in the Outpost, allowing players to gradually uncover the fate of the world’s inhabitants and the identity of the Abyss King.

    Where to Find Phantom Fragments

    Classic Tablets from Drifter Return

    If you’ve played Hyper Light Drifter, you’ll notice the return of stone tablets cleverly hidden across the game. While they may not unlock secret areas as they did in Drifter, interacting with them grants you three Phantom Fragments each time. Although these fragments don’t provide immediate benefits, gathering enough will enable you to unlock lore by visiting a specific vendor.

    Tip: When playing Hyper Light Breaker in co-op mode, only one player needs to interact with a monolith for the entire group to receive the Phantom Fragments. This means you can save time by dividing your team to search for these fragments more efficiently.

    These memory monoliths are located in various spots within the Overgrowth. The maps are procedurally generated with each run, so there’s no certainty you’ll find the same places twice. Typically, they are situated near smaller structures, making it unlikely to see them out in the open. Based on experience, these monoliths usually don’t appear near gear pickups or Prism minibosses, so it might be best to explore a bit between gear collections.

    After collecting the Phantom Fragments from a monolith, you can continue your run as normal. Unlike gear items, these fragments are secure and not at risk, even if you fail the extraction. However, they remain inactive until you return to the Outpost.

    Unlocking the Stories of Exus and Dro

    Engage with Pherus Bit for Crown Insights

    Once you’ve returned to the Outpost after extracting (or meeting your demise), seek out Pherus Bit located by the entry teleporter. One of her menus allows you to spend your earned Phantom Fragments—along with 50 Bright Blood—to unlock a memory of either Exus or Dro. Keep in mind that you cannot choose which memory you get to unlock, so you might not see the complete story on your first attempt.

    You need a total of six Phantom Fragments to unlock each memory. The memories are illustrated in five-panel comics that offer glimpses into the histories of each boss. Through these panels, players can gain insights into the origins of the Hyper Light Breaker world, and understand why the Breakers play a vital role in its survival. While not all lore has been unveiled yet, it’s expected that the full release will present an intricate narrative puzzle for players to piece together, relying on both Phantom Fragments and players’ analytical skills to fully comprehend the deeper lore.

    Tips for Reducing Item Costs Effectively

    Most of the equipment you acquire in Hyper Light Breaker is sourced from vendors in the Hub, but you can create the items they sell for a lot less. When you give gifts to these NPC vendors, you unlock additional features in their shops and lower the prices of their goods. By making various gear cheaper, you can craft a more powerful build before venturing back into the Overgrowth.

    While exploring the Overgrowth, you might come across some vendors. These characters usually offer strong items in exchange for Bright Blood, but you can never know in advance where these vendors will appear. Much like the game’s world, the location of vendors changes each time you play, making it challenging to build rapport with them.

    Understanding Vendor Affinity in Hyper Light Breaker

    Vendor Affinity is the friendship level between you and a vendor in Hyper Light Breaker. As you gather the necessary resources, you unlock different vendor characters over time in the Hub world before heading into the Overgrowth. Fortunately, the two shops that are initially unavailable only require 12 Material to unlock, which is easily collectible during your early runs.

    Material acts as a form of currency in Hyper Light Breaker, enabling you to enhance your character’s stats and unlock new abilities. You can find this Material in Stashes or by collecting four Core Shards, which will automatically convert into a Core when combined.

    Whenever you interact with a vendor, you can view their items, prices, and affinity levels. Vendor Affinity starts at 0 and resets between Cycles, which refers to the periods when the Overgrowth resets after you lose all your Rezes. Since you have a total of four Rezes, or "lives," your vendor affinity could reset much faster than you anticipate.

    Having an affinity of 0 with an NPC means their prices will be significantly higher for any items they offer. As a result, acquiring gear, weapons, or upgrades will consume a lot of Bright Blood and Material during your initial attempts. However, as you progress, you’ll unlock various methods to enhance a vendor’s shop, providing new services and lowering the costs of certain items.

    Tips to Increase Vendor Affinity (Make Items Cheaper)

    You can boost your affinity with vendors by giving Gold Rations to any vendor in the Hub. While this doesn’t apply to vendors found in the Overgrowth, any Hub vendor will be pleased to receive a Gold Ration in Hyper Light Breaker. These gifts not only help reduce item prices but also expand the services offered at their stores.

    Gold Rations are typically reserved for permanent Pherus Bit upgrades that persist across runs. You can acquire them by ranking up after successfully completing a Cycle or by exploring challenging Labs in the Overgrowth. When you have extra Rations, consider offering them to a vendor whose stock you need for your next adventure.

    It’s wise to increase affinity with vendors you frequently visit for your current character build. For instance, if you’re focusing on a melee build, prioritize increasing your relationship with the Blades vendor in the Hub.

    Here are some potential upgrades to a vendor’s store that may become available as you improve their affinity:

    • Unlock Gear Upgrading
    • All Gear 10% Cheaper
    • One Random Item 10% Off

    The benefits of enhanced vendor affinity grow as your relationship with certain NPCs deepens. If you’re playing in co-op mode in Hyper Light Breaker, you’ll likely notice these high-tier affinity bonuses more often, as it’s generally easier to gather Gold Rations in a group.

    The ability to upgrade your gear requires a higher affinity with a vendor. This means some of the best builds in the game depend on the affinity system, making it crucial for more than just making items cheaper. Although the rogue-like nature of Hyper Light Breaker will render some gear obsolete over time, it becomes much easier to find reliable equipment when you can upgrade it through vendors.

    Once items are more affordable, you can allocate the currency you gather during runs toward various upgrades. Investing in improved gear or enhanced character stats will allow you to develop far stronger builds in Hyper Light Breaker as vendor prices decrease.

    Resolve Startup Crashes: Quick Fix Guide

    Players with Early Access to Hyper Light Breaker for PC might be facing numerous crashes when trying to launch the game. Fatal errors connected to Unreal Engine can occur as gamers attempt to get past the initial loading screens after hitting the Play button. Fortunately, Heart Machine, the game’s creator, has offered a potential workaround, though it does require sacrificing some features for the game to work properly.

    This issue affecting the Early Access version of Hyper Light Breaker is expected to be addressed in an upcoming update from Heart Machine. However, for now, players are unable to start the game due to this startup crash problem. It appears that the issue relates to the game’s cloud save feature, impacting only certain PCs that have the game installed.

    What Is the Startup Crash Bug in Hyper Light Breaker?

    Fatal Error Preventing Game from Loading

    The startup crash bug appears when players attempt to open Hyper Light Breaker and receive a message stating “Fatal Error!”. This message gives the option to exit the game but does not allow players to access the main menu. The error message reoccurs every time players try to launch the game, even if they completely uninstall and reinstall it.

    The likely source of the bug seems to stem from the automatic cloud save functionality linked to Hyper Light Breaker‘s online co-op feature. While the bug isn’t directly tied to playing in co-op mode, numerous players have reported that the saved files from their online sessions disrupt the startup process in some manner.

    Currently, adjusting save files has only worked for some users trying to run Hyper Light Breaker on PC. It may help to delete the “Breaker” folder found in the game’s files after installation, but this solution is not effective for every setup.

    How to Prevent Your Game from Crashing on Startup

    Follow Developer Instructions and Play Offline

    Heart Machine has provided clear guidance for playing Hyper Light Breaker without encountering startup crashes. Firstly, it’s essential to play the game in Offline mode on Steam to avoid the cloud save issue that triggers the bug when online. To go Offline on Steam, click the Steam menu and select the “Go Offline…” option from the dropdown list.

    When playing Hyper Light Breaker in Offline mode, you will still retain all progress made during gameplay, even if you close the game and return later.

    Heart Machine’s recommended steps include the following:

    1. Update All Game Files
    2. Launch Steam in Offline Mode
    3. Start the Game You Want to Play Offline
    4. Close the Game and Return to Steam
    5. Go to the “Security” Tab in Steam Settings
    6. Ensure “Don’t Save Account Credentials on This Computer” is Not Selected
    7. Switch to Offline from the Steam Menu
    8. Launch the Game

    For more information, players can check the official post from Heart Machine, which elaborates on the issue and outlines the steps being taken to ensure a hotfix is available shortly. Running the game in Offline Mode should help you bypass the startup crash, bringing you to the game’s introductory menus.

    However, please note that this workaround means you won’t be able to play online with friends while you’re in Offline mode. If you’re still eager to team up with friends after resolving the startup issue, follow these steps:

    1. Start the Game in Offline Mode
    2. While in Offline Mode, use Alt + Tab to Switch to Windows
    3. Return to Steam
    4. Go Online through the Steam Menus
    5. Exit the Game
    6. Re-launch the Game While Online

    While this may not work for everyone, successfully bypassing the bug initially might prevent it from recurring. Heart Machine intends to officially resolve the startup crash issue in Hyper Light Breaker soon, so players can expect a smoother experience as the official launch date approaches.

    How to Obtain Medkits

    The upgrade booth in The Cursed Outpost in Hyper Light Breaker.

    First off, to survive in the Overgrowth, you’ll need a good supply of Medkits, as they heal for +75 HP.

    While you explore, you may come across Medigems, small green plants that can restore +5 HP. These handy plants can be found throughout the Overgrowth and are crucial for crafting Medkits.

    Depending on your gear, you might also receive boons that assist in healing.

    While Medkits are the most effective healing method, you’ll first need to expand your Medkit storage capacity.

    How to Expand Your Medkit Storage

    At the beginning of your game, your Breaker has no Medkit storage available. To increase your storage, you must unlock this permanent upgrade through Pherus Bit, the mission captain at the Cursed Outpost. To expand your storage, simply trade in one Golden Ration to gain an extra slot.

    You can earn Golden Rations by completing cycles and converting excess resources into them or by exploring Drop Down Labs in the Overgrowth.

    How to Craft Medkits

    Medigem conversion process in Hyper Light Breaker.

    Once your storage is expanded, there are several ways to earn and craft Medkits. The easiest method occurs automatically at the start of each run.

    As you gather Medigems, your Breaker will convert them into Medkits when you launch the Telipad.

    Your Breaker will only produce enough Medkits to fill your existing storage. No extras.

    How to Earn Medkits

    Another way to get Medkits is to use Medigems at Shrines in the Overgrowth. We’ve all faced situations during runs where we desperately need healing.

    Fortunately, the Overgrowth has various shrines where you can exchange Medigems for Medkits.

    At a Shrine, each Medkit costs five Medigems, so use this option wisely and only when necessary.

    How to Purchase Medkits

    A vendor character selling items in Hyper Light Breaker.

    Lastly, you can buy Medkits in the Overgrowth. There are usually Vendors scattered across the map, but their inventory can vary.

    Sometimes, these Vendors offer Medkits for sale in exchange for Brightblood.

    Brightblood is an easy-to-find resource in Hyper Light Breaker, typically dropped by defeated enemies.

    Enhancing Core Stats in Hyper Light Breaker: A Guide

    In Hyper Light Breaker, every character, known as a Breaker, begins their journey with a SyCom. Each SyCom has its own inherent base stats that can be enhanced as you advance in the game. The specific stats tied to a character and their SyCom play a crucial role in shaping the most effective builds and playstyles. Players have the freedom to develop their preferred SyComs in various ways by upgrading these fundamental stats. However, achieving these upgrades necessitates the right resources.

    At the game’s outset, players will have access only to Vermillion and his Gunslinger SyCom. This SyCom has the unique ability to double Vermillion’s critical hits, making any Holobytes that boost Crit Chance or Crit Damage significantly more powerful, and they can be further improved by enhancing Vermillion’s core stats. For instance, players can increase Vermillion’s critical hit chance and damage by upgrading the relevant core stats, turning him into an even more formidable damage dealer.

    Upgrading Core Stats

    Access the Right Menu and Use the Appropriate Materials

    To enhance a character’s core stats in Hyper Light Breaker, start by opening the Loadout menu by pressing “Esc” on your PC. Navigate to “Modify Loadout” and then select “Upgrade” beneath the SyCom section. This will lead you to a menu where you can choose any of the nine core stats of that character’s SyCom, each of which can be upgraded at least once.

    At higher levels of upgrades, increasing these stats will also require Abyss Stones, which can be earned by defeating Crowns.

    Depending on the SyCom, certain stats may be upgraded multiple times. For example, Goro’s Astronomer SyCom can only enhance its stamina stat one time, capping its stamina at 125. In contrast, Lapis’ Warrior SyCom can have each of its stats upgraded several times, allowing her to eventually surpass Goro in core stat capabilities.

    Locating Cores

    Discovering Them in the Overgrowth

    While there are several ways to find cores within the Overgrowth, the most reliable method is by collecting Prisms. Prisms are identifiable as yellow, diamond-shaped icons on your map, which are necessary for unlocking Crown doors ahead of boss engagements. Collecting prisms frequently yields at least one Core Shard, and you’ll need four shards to create a full Core.

    Core Shards are also available within underground Labs, resembling the elevator platform where you begin and requiring a key for access.

    Another method for locating Cores is to search for Stashes marked on your map. These appear as small treasure chest icons and often contain an entire core, but they are less common than prisms and can be harder to find. It’s beneficial to gather as many as you can, as Cores are essential for many of the game’s most beneficial upgrades.

    Lastly, you can purchase Core Shards from vendors scattered throughout the Overgrowth. Each shard costs 80 Bright Blood, and you can usually buy up to two from each vendor. While this isn’t the most efficient use of your Bright Blood, it’s a consistent backup for acquiring Cores when necessary.

    Once you’ve collected sufficient cores, head back to the Outpost to utilize them, allowing you to upgrade any SyCom you possess. Remember, these Cores can also facilitate .Exe upgrades using Pherus Bit (PB), which are permanent. So consider your options carefully before making upgrades.

    Boosting Your Gold Rations: Essential Tips and Tricks

    In the world of Hyper Light Breaker, Gold Rations stand out as one of the most crucial currencies you can obtain. Acquiring these items frequently is key, as they enable permanent enhancements for your character that persist across multiple Cycles, helping you become more powerful for future challenges. However, achieving large quantities of Gold Rations often requires some level of failure.

    It’s important not to confuse Gold Rations with Cores, another currency used for character improvements. Cores unlock various Tier paths within the Pherus Bit progression framework, but do not grant access to specific buffs in those categories. Along with Cores, you have Medigems, Abyss Stones, Bright Blood Material, and Holobytes in Hyper Light Breaker, which can lead to some confusion regarding the distinct purposes of these currencies.

    What Are Gold Rations Used For in Hyper Light Breaker?

    Acquire Permanent Upgrades and Enhance Relationships

    Gold Rations have several key functions, including:

    • Investing in Pherus Bit Upgrades
    • Unlocking New Services from Vendors
    • Cultivating Relationships with Vendor NPCs

    You will primarily use Gold Rations to purchase upgrades from the Pherus Bit trees, which you reveal using Cores and Abyss Stones. These upgrades apply to the character you’re currently playing, offering a range of benefits. For instance, one upgrade from the Pherus Bit path allows you to carry more Medkits in Hyper Light Breaker, helping you last longer in the Overgrowth.

    Even after completing a Cycle and watching the Overgrowth reset, any upgrades you have purchased through the Pherus Bit remain intact. Additionally, Gold Rations can be used to expand available services from certain vendors once you’ve repaired their shops within the Hub. Initially, some vendors might only stock basic items, but offering them a Gold Ration can enhance their inventory and unlock new items.

    Some vendors may not initially provide gear upgrades. By presenting them with a Gold Ration, you unlock this service for future use.

    Another effective strategy for using Gold Rations is gifting them to vendors to negotiate lower prices. This gesture increases your Affinity with the vendor, allowing them to offer items at reduced rates. This can help you conserve vital resources like Bright Blood within Hyper Light Breaker for other important initiatives in the Overgrowth.

    How to Farm Gold Rations

    Finish Cycles and Find Hidden Labs

    The simplest method for farming Gold Rations is to complete Cycles by navigating through all four Rezes. Rezes represent your “lives” in Hyper Light Breaker and are depleted each time you die in the Overgrowth. If you die four times, a Cycle ends, resetting the Overgrowth and erasing any temporary perks you’ve gained during your runs.

    Resetting the Overgrowth after a Cycle incurs resource costs. You might need to sell older gear to gather the necessary Material and Bright Blood to create a new world setup.

    After completing a Cycle, return to the Telepad in the Hub to reset the Overgrowth. This action also allows you to rank up based on your performance during the previous Cycle. As part of this process, you earn Gold Rations with each rank increase. The more impressive feats you accomplish, the more points you earn, facilitating your rank advancement.

    You can also find Gold Rations by exploring hidden Labs scattered throughout the Overgrowth. These Labs are marked by shiny silver and purple trapdoor platforms that you may encounter during your runs. They typically remain locked initially, and you’ll need rare items called Keys to access them. Keys are commonly found in chests dispersed throughout the Overgrowth.

    Labs house formidable enemies much tougher than those encountered on the Overgrowth’s surface, designed to provide a significant challenge. Ensure you have sufficient supplies before venturing into these areas, and consider teaming up with friends in Hyper Light Breaker‘s online co-op mode for a smoother experience.

    After defeating foes within a Lab, you can open various chests found inside. While some chests require Bright Blood to unlock, most Labs will yield at least one Gold Ration for you at no extra cost. Those who manage to gather more Gold Rations in Hyper Light Breaker will find it easier to level up their characters and enhance the services of vendors in the Hub.

    Unlock More Characters in Hyper Light Breaker with Abyss Stones!

    Unlocking characters in Hyper Light Breaker can be a bit complicated, as the game doesn’t provide clear guidance on how to acquire the necessary materials for the process. This can be frustrating, especially if you’re eager to unlock more playable characters quickly. However, there is a specific method to obtain Abyss Stones, which you need to access the full range of characters.

    Currently, there are only three playable characters in Hyper Light Breaker, but additional characters will be introduced throughout the Early Access phase. There are at least six more hidden slots in the game, suggesting that more Breakers will be available to players in the future. Gathering Abyss Stones will prepare you for these upcoming additions.

    Where to Find Abyss Stones

    Collecting Materials for New Characters

    Abyss Stones are exclusively dropped from Crown Boss fights. To earn an Abyss Stone, you must defeat a Crown Boss. While it’s possible future updates may introduce new ways to obtain them, this is the only current method known. Additionally, you can only tackle these bosses by collecting prisms from the game world.

    Some prisms may give the impression that they are underground. If you find yourself near or directly over a yellow dot with no mini-boss in sight, check for nearby structures or flat surfaces. You will need a key to access it, but once you have it, you can enter the dungeon and complete it.

    The prisms are protected by smaller mini-bosses, and you need at least two to challenge the first Crown Boss. These Crown Boss battles can be quite challenging, so teaming up with others is highly recommended for the best chance of success. Otherwise, you might find yourself facing a tough fight alone.

    After you successfully defeat a Crown Boss in Hyper Light Breaker, you’ll receive various rewards, including the coveted Abyss Stone along with some solid gear. Once you’ve collected your loot, exit the area and start a new run to utilize your new equipment. You can choose a different character, but it’s best to wait until you start a new Cycle since switching characters mid-Cycle can be tricky.

    Using Abyss Stones to Unlock Characters

    Head Back to the Hub to Switch Characters

    When you return to the Hub, often referred to as the Hotel, head over to the telepad and begin a new run. When the character selection screen appears, scroll through the characters that are currently available. You’ll see an “Unlock” option next to the Abyss Stone icon. Simply select this prompt, and you will spend your Abyss Stone to unlock your chosen character.

    Here are the characters you can unlock, along with a brief overview of their abilities to help you decide whom to unlock first:

    Unlockable Characters & Abilities

    Lapis

    Lapis’ abilities evolve with gameplay; for instance, her Rail Damage increases when you collect Batteries, and her Warrior SyCom gets a boost following upgrades.

    Goro

    Goro wields Dual Blades, perfect for fast-paced gameplay. His abilities can enhance when using a Rail or he can amplify his Critical Hit chances.

    Ultimately, you will have access to a total of six characters once you unlock them all. Each character features two distinct SyCom abilities that alter their basic stats and powers, enabling you to customize your playstyle and gear combinations to create your ideal build. However, unlocking the 2nd SyCom requires Golden Rations, so there’s still more work ahead.

    Ways to Increase Your Medigems in Hyper Light Breaker

    In Hyper Light Breaker, Medigems and Medkits are crucial items you’ll want to collect. They serve as essential sources of healing during your quests. Medigems can be used to create Medkits, letting you gather restorative supplies before you venture back into the Overgrowth. However, there are specific rules to keep in mind regarding how Medigems interact with Medkits as you progress through the game.

    While you’re on the hunt for Bright Blood in Hyper Light Breaker, you might come across Medigems by chance. However, you won’t be able to pick up Medigems until you acquire the upgrade that allows Medkit storage, so it’s best not to focus on these items during your first few runs. Instead, use this time to familiarize yourself with the game mechanics and the special abilities of various characters.

    The Role of Medigems in Hyper Light Breaker

    Craft Medkits Before Your Next Quest

    Once you obtain the Pherus Bit upgrade, which enables you to carry Medkits, you can begin collecting Medigems throughout the Overgrowth. While Medkits provide a substantial amount of health with a single use, picking up a Medigem in the wild will only restore a small portion of your health. Quickly exploring areas can help you regain a bit of health after battling enemies.

    Medigems appear as vibrant plants scattered across various regions, resembling bright reeds that illuminate the ground. Collecting one will grant you 5 HP.

    The total of Medigems you gather during a run is tallied like other items. When you die and return to the hub world, all the Medigems you’ve collected will be automatically converted into Medkits before you choose to re-enter the Overgrowth. By amassing a large number of Medigems, you can ensure yourself multiple healing items for your next journey.

    It takes three Medigems to create a single Medkit. Therefore, you’ll need to gather numerous Medigems to build a stockpile of healing items. Players who have mastered Perfect Parry in Hyper Light Breaker may find they need fewer Medkits to survive, but generally, more healing options are beneficial. The greater the number of Medkits, the further you’re likely to progress in the Overgrowth.

    You can also use Medigems at specific locations in the Overgrowth to refill your Medkits during a run. Visit a Shrine to refill one of your Medkits—as long as you have the necessary upgrades on hand to carry more Medkits. Initially, it will cost 5 Medigems to refill a Medkit at a Shrine, but this cost increases with each refill attempt.

    How to Collect More Medigems

    Explore Areas Surrounding the Overgrowth

    Given their significance, you’ll want to be on the lookout for Medigems at all times. However, they spawn randomly throughout the Overgrowth in each run. As of now, there aren’t any upgrades known in Hyper Light Breaker that assist you in tracking down Medigems or obtaining more from other sources.

    The most effective ways to collect additional Medigems include:

    • Explore Areas Near Structures in the Overgrowth
    • Defeat Various Enemies
    • Investigate Secret Labs

    The simplest way to gather Medigems is to glide around the Overgrowth and pick up any you see. Most Medigems are typically found in grassy areas near buildings or other intriguing spots in the restructured world. Since each run generates a different Overgrowth layout, Medigems will be located in various places, so keep your eyes peeled as you explore.

    If you find yourself struggling to locate Medigems, consider purchasing Medkits from the NPC vendor known as Chemist. This character randomly appears in the Overgrowth, selling Medkits without requiring any Medigems, which allows you to conserve the ones you collect.

    Enemies have a small chance of dropping Medigems, though this is fairly rare. More challenging foes encountered in hidden Labs have an increased likelihood of dropping them, but you can only access these locations after locating a special Key during your explorations. Fortunately, the Labs you unlock may also yield Medigems within their sterile confines, giving you two chances to find this resource at one site.

    You’ll need to gather Medigems in every run to ensure your survival. As your ability to carry more Medkits improves over time, the importance of accumulating Medigems will increase, enabling you to convert them into even more healing supplies. Consistently seek out Medigems in Hyper Light Breaker from any available source to enhance your stay within the Overgrowth.

    Defeating Dro: A Boss Fight Guide for Hyper Light Breaker

    The Challenge of Dro in Hyper Light Breaker

    In Hyper Light Breaker, the Crown bosses stand out as the most formidable adversaries, capable of swiftly ending your gameplay experience. One notable Crown boss is Dro, who wields an enormous sword and is determined to eliminate anyone in their path. Even though Dro is blind, this creature is extremely lethal, capable of overwhelming you with fierce melee attacks and a barrage of projectiles. Thus, preparation is crucial when facing Dro.

    Preparing for Battle Against Crown Bosses

    Before you can take on any Crown boss in Hyper Light Breaker, you must collect special items known as Prisms. To access each Crown’s arena in the Overgrowth, you need to activate a specific number of Prism nodes. You can gather these Prisms by defeating Elite variant enemies scattered throughout the Overgrowth, which will equip you for the battles against Dro and other Crown bosses in the game.

    Who Is Dro?

    Dro is a massive, bipedal wolf-like creature wielding a powerful energy sword. Players encounter this Crown boss in a confined church setting, which restricts your movement space during the confrontation. Currently, Dro is one of three Early Access bosses, with more likely to be introduced as the game evolves.

    Challenging Dro: The Dynamic of the Fight

    When facing Dro, the number of Prisms required might change with each reset of the Overgrowth. For instance, one run might need only two Prisms to challenge Dro, while another might require four. The appearance of another Early Access Crown boss, Exus, can vary based on how the Overgrowth resets after a Cycle.

    It’s important to differentiate Dro and Exus from The Last Master, a unique Crown boss that activates and chases your character when the Death Meter reaches 50%.

    In contrast to other Crown bosses, Dro is incredibly agile and excels in close-quarters combat, making it essential to equip upgraded gear and have plenty of Medkits before stepping into Dro’s arena.

    Tips to Overcome Dro

    1. Keep Your Distance: The most effective strategy against Dro is to maintain distance whenever possible. In multiplayer mode, having allies can help you stay farther away from Dro’s attacks. If you’re playing solo, you must be agile enough to counter Dro’s swift movements.

    2. Eliminate Minions First: Throughout the battle, Dro will summon numerous minions that can quickly become overwhelming. It’s advisable to take down these minions before redirecting your focus back to Dro.

    3. Use Long-Range Weapons: Utilizing long-range weapons can be advantageous since Dro tends to engage in melee combat. This way, you can deal damage without exposing yourself to Dro’s close-range attacks.

    4. Perfect Parry Technique: Mastering the Perfect Parry can help negate damage from Dro’s swings if performed correctly. Practicing this technique on other enemies in the Overgrowth will increase your chances of success in the boss fight.

    Dro’s Attack Patterns

    Understanding Dro’s moves is key to your survival. Here’s a summary of some common attacks:

    Attack Description Counter Strategy
    Overhead Slash Dro raises their sword and strikes downward quickly. Dodge or Perfect Parry after seeing the purple flash of light.
    Double Swing Two rapid strikes in succession. Watch for indicators; anticipate a third swing as Dro’s health declines.
    Ring of Flame Dro creates a fiery ring that spreads across the ground. Jump over the ring, especially as Dro starts creating multiple ones.
    Leaping Slam Dro crouches, then leaps towards you, slamming the sword down. Prepare to dodge just before Dro lands.
    Bullet Swarm A howl summons projectiles from a central orb, creating chaos. Navigate through gaps in the projectile swarm while staying aware of Dro’s other attacks.

    Dro’s more lethal attack, Bullet Swarm, emerges when their health is halved. As the fight progresses and Dro’s health diminishes, their attacks may link together more frequently, making the battle even more intense.

    If you recognize and effectively counter Dro’s attacks while maintaining your distance, you will eventually succeed in overcoming this Crown boss. Players who triumph over Dro in Hyper Light Breaker will be rewarded with Abyss Stones, which can help unlock new characters for future gameplay.

    Ultimate Goro Setup: SyCom, Holobytes, and Weaponry Guide

    Goro is the third and final Breaker available in the early access version of Hyper Light Breaker, which was launched on January 14. With intriguing SyCom stats, he offers a unique gameplay experience. His base attributes lean more towards critical hit damage and Blast rather than health points (HP), making him particularly effective when using a Rail-centric build. Therefore, the optimal setup for Goro focuses on a balance of high damage output and survivability, similar to Lapis.

    Goro wields two SyComs, Astrologer and Sniper, both of which boast impressive Critical Damage and Blast stats while having lower HP and Armor than Lapis and Vermillion. These stats can be enhanced using various rare materials found in the Overgrowth, although there is a limit to these upgrades. Overall, Goro’s base stats and the specific perks provided by each SyCom will influence the most effective build strategies.

    Best Loadout for Goro

    Create Blood Stocks and Inflict Massive Damage

    As players delve deeper into the game, they are discovering that the most effective Holobytes are those that grow stronger with gameplay. In particular, the Holobytes that scale with the amount of Bright Blood in your reserve are exceedingly powerful. There’s no cap on the advantages these Holobytes can provide, aside from your capacity to gather Blood, so taking extra time to farm Bright Blood during your runs will be beneficial. To properly set up Goro’s Crit Blood build, consider the following equipment alongside the Sniper SyCom:

    Equipment Recommended Choices
    Blade Soldier’s Light or Giant’s Needle
    Rail High-fire-rate weapons, like the DZR
    Holobytes Critical Cuffs, Chaining Shot, Spiked Cleats, Plasma Powered, Micron Edge
    AMP Personal Preference (choose something that boosts Blade/Rail Affix if possible)
    Armor Personal Preference (look for items with increased Blood Gain, Battery, or Rail DMG)

    Initially, the priority is to acquire items that enhance Blood gain and yield during your first runs. Plasma Powered works better as you gather more Blood, so focusing on building up your reserves will pay off later when facing tougher enemies. Spiked Cleats not only increase base damage but also prove to be quite useful. However, Plasma Powered and Micron Edge are the standout features of this build. Micron Edge boosts your critical hit chances by 10% and increases Critical Damage by an impressive 50%.

    If you have the Cores available, upgrading your .Exe to Tier Three will unlock Synergy. For every tier of Synergy you equip, you gain a 10% damage boost for each piece of gear with matching Affixes. For example, if you have an Affix such as Burn or Hack on both your Blade and AMP, you’d receive a 20% damage increase with one tier of Synergy, 40% for two tiers, and a significant 60% bonus with three tiers.

    With the Sniper SyCom, your chance of landing a critical hit is already elevated, meaning Micron Edge will further enhance your damage. Critical hits with Plasma Powered can inflict devastating damage, and a high-fire-rate Rail ensures you consistently achieve rapid criticals. The Critical Cuffs are a rare but crucial source of healing in Breaker, allowing you to regain health with every critical strike as long as you manage your Battery well.

    SyCom Upgrades to Prioritize

    If the healing from Critical Cuffs isn’t sufficient, you can enhance Goro’s SyCom stats using Cores within Breaker‘s progression system. Given that Goro already possesses decent stats, investing some levels into HP will help with survivability. However, if you feel secure, focus on boosting your OPS and Critical Damage for optimal performance.

    As you engage in battles, keep in mind that maintaining your Battery is essential for utilizing your Rail. Make sure to alternate between using your Blade frequently to maximize the output of your complete loadout. The key objective with Goro’s build is to maintain a Blood cache of around 2,000–3,000 Bright Blood, which is quite achievable with a few successful runs and the right Blood gain enhancements. This build is straightforward and less complex, making it perfect for navigating Hyper Light Breaker‘s many challenging encounters.

    Mastering SyCom Abilities: Upgrade Guide for Hyper Light Breaker

    In Hyper Light Breaker, every character possesses two distinct SyComs, each offering unique abilities that allow you to tailor your gameplay experience. This feature is crucial, as it significantly influences how you play. Players are encouraged to utilize SyComs strategically and enhance them to permanently improve their characters.

    Currently, there are three characters available in Hyper Light Breaker, resulting in a total of six SyComs to experiment with. Each SyCom is designed to complement the playstyle of its character. At the outset, **you will only have access to Vermillion until you unlock the other two characters**. Consequently, you may find yourself experimenting with a SyCom upgrade or exploring the capabilities of the second SyCom early on, provided you know the steps to do so.

    Strategies for Maximizing and Upgrading Every SyCom

    Leveling Up Each Character to Their Full Potential

    When you first start the game, it might be unclear how to upgrade the SyComs. To do this, navigate to the character’s loadout screen and focus on the left section of the screen, where you’ll find the SyCom box displaying the initial SyCom. By clicking on “Modify Loadout” and selecting the SyCom box, you’ll notice a second, currently locked, SyCom option.

    Just below the SyCom box on the left, you’ll find specific stats for each SyCom. Initially, it may appear that these are simply the character’s stats, but once you’ve unlocked the additional SyComs and start switching between them, you’ll notice clear differences in the stats. For example, Vermillion’s HP is significantly affected by the SyCom you choose, which impacts how much healing you’ll need during gameplay.

    To unlock the second SyCom, you will require a Golden Ration, which you can earn at the end of each Cycle based on your performance. You can unlock it on the character screen by selecting the SyCom box.

    When it comes to upgrading the SyComs, you’ll need to locate Cores in the Overgrowth. After finding them, you can hit the “Upgrade” button and cycle through choices on the left. Each SyCom has lines below indicating how many upgrades you can perform. As you scroll through, costs will be displayed. While many upgrades require just 1 Core, some might need additional materials as well.

    Select the upgrade you can afford with your materials and unlock it. There have been suggestions that SyComs would only be enhanced for a single Cycle, but based on my experience, the upgrades have persisted. Since unlocking the second SyCom costs a Golden Ration, it’s logical to assume these upgrades will remain available. Generally, the most effective upgrades typically align with the materials you possess, but increasing HP and damage is consistently reliable.

    Six Distinct Gameplay Approaches

    Fundamentally, the SyComs offer six different ways to engage with the game. Each character comes with a range of options, though some are more advantageous than others. Certain SyComs alter the functionality of your weapons, while others provide healing or damage mitigation abilities. Vermillion’s second SyCom, for instance, increases damage after executing a parry in Hyper Light Breaker. You can find all the abilities listed below.

    Character

    SyComs

    Ability

    Vermillion

    Gunslinger

    When a Rail deals a critical hit, the next shot will also be critical.

    Tank

    Parrying temporarily increases your Armor.

    Lapis

    Lightweaver

    Boosts Rail damage following a Battery pickup.

    Warrior

    Enhances Core stats during upgrades.

    Goro

    Astrologer

    Accelerates Blade skill charging while shooting.

    Sniper

    Increases the frequency of critical hits.

    Vermillion is notably balanced and versatile, making him an excellent choice for players just starting out. In contrast, Lapis can grow stronger with every upgrade or increase Rail damage, particularly appealing for those who prefer ranged combat. Goro excels with dual weapons, as one of his SyComs amplifies blade damage when alternating between the Rail and blade often. Alternatively, he can also serve as a proficient sniper. Personally, I tend to favor fast weapons with a ranged option, which makes Goro a solid pick for my playstyle.

    Once you identify your preferred character, focus on investing in that SyCom for upgrades. Gathering materials can be quite challenging, so it’s wise to prioritize upgrading your primary character. Typically, players will unlock a few upgrades for Vermillion before gaining access to the others. If you find yourself struggling, don’t hesitate to team up with friends for co-op play in Hyper Light Breaker to collect materials and improve your SyComs.

    Ultimate Vermillion Build: SyCom, Holobytes & Weapons Guide

    All three characters currently available in Hyper Light Breaker boast impressive Rail build capabilities, but none match the thrill of Vermillion’s critical damage potential. His SyCom called Gunslinger ensures that any shot following a critical hit will also deal critical damage, allowing him to unleash significant burst damage when equipped with the right gear. Not only does Gunslinger provide exceptional abilities, but its base stats are also quite formidable, making it a valuable choice in most gameplay sessions.

    When configuring your Breaker’s loadout, there are numerous factors to take into account. With an abundance of Rail, Blade, AMP, and Holobyte options available, how do you select the right combination? You must also consider your weapon’s durability, and if you’re not likely to survive your current run, how will your strategy adapt with diminishing Holobytes? Despite these uncertainties, there’s a specific build for Vermillion that can guide you toward achieving success.

    Optimal Loadout for Vermillion

    Prioritize Rail Uptime and Scaling with Critical Hits

    Thanks to Gunslinger, Vermillion effectively doubles his critical hits compared to other characters. To leverage this advantage, you should aim to acquire Holobytes that enhance either survivability or boost damage based on critical hits. Keep in mind that since the Holobytes and gear you collect can be unpredictable, there isn’t a single build that guarantees consistent performance; however, there are specific types of Holobytes you should strive to obtain. Here’s a breakdown of what upgrades to seek for each component of your loadout:

    Blade

    A well-rounded weapon that enables quick strikes. Look for an Affix that inflicts damage over time (DOT) to ensure you deal continual damage while using your Rail. The basic Blade, the Soldier’s Blade, has a strong ability that inflicts burning and delivers burst damage.

    Rail

    Choose a rail with a rapid fire rate to enhance your chances of landing critical hits. The Soldier’s Gun and certain line rifles fire quickly, although they deal limited damage. Aim for a balance between solid damage output and speed.

    Holobytes

    Critical Ring, along with any other Holobytes that increase Rail fire rate, critical hit chance, or Rail damage.

    AMP

    My personal favorite AMP lets you summon a gigantic, crushing cube of light. Other options to consider are AMPs that provide armor or burst damage.

    Armor

    This is a matter of personal choice; medium armor strikes a good balance between health and mobility.

    As is typical in roguelikes, the variable modifiers—specifically Holobytes—are crucial for crafting your build. The Critical Ring is vital as it heals you upon landing critical hits, and with Vermillion’s Gunslinger SyCom, this means double healing opportunities. This mechanism allows for excellent survivability, even when your health is low. Provided there are enemies to engage and your Rail is equipped with energy, you have a reliable healing method.

    Important SyCom Upgrades

    There seems to be some misunderstanding about the permanence of stat upgrades in SyCom, but if you have excess Cores, you should absolutely put them to use. For the Gunslinger build with Vermillion, boosting your critical hit rate is crucial for the build’s success. This will allow your healing Holobyte to activate more frequently, increasing your chances of survival.

    Additionally, prioritize enhancing your Blast and Battery stats, which determine the base damage of all Rail weapons and their battery life, respectively. Improving these stats will extend your Rail’s operational time, raising your odds of securing critical hits and dealing considerable damage to enemies. While faster-firing Rails may have lower base damage, boosting your Blast stat can help level the playing field.

    Although it can be tempting to upgrade some of Vermillion’s lower stats for a more versatile build, this would detract from the essence of build crafting. Roguelikes thrive on finding the optimal niche to exploit for successful runs, so boosting HP on a character designed to heal consistently isn’t the best strategy. Instead, concentrate on improving the stats that align with your chosen build, whether that’s this critical hit strategy or something entirely different.

    Tips for Playing Vermillion’s Critical Hit Build

    Combine Blade Burst Attacks with Rail Healing

    If you have one of the few Holobytes that offers healing, mix in Holobytes that enhance your critical hit potential and those that improve your Rail’s performance. The goal is to maintain Rail energy by defeating foes with your Blade, causing your critical Ring to activate from Rail hits. You can also trigger critical hits with your Blade, but note that crits in Hyper Light Breaker operate on a percentage chance—higher frequency of hits increases your crit rate.

    During your early runs, focus on gathering Bright Blood, which will allow you to invest in better upgrades sooner.

    With that in mind, aim for a high-fire-rate Rail. Look for Holobytes that boost your Rail’s fire rate, reload speed, and Battery capacity to maximize operational time. When your Rail’s Battery is depleted, switch to your Blade and try to finish off staggered enemies (press F on PC). Finishers seem to improve your chances of obtaining items such as Holobyte upgrades and Battery packs.

    As long as you can sustain your Rail’s uptime and maintain your health, this build will enable you to deal significant damage using both your Rail and Blade. The starting Blade for Vermillion is particularly effective for navigating the game due to its strong ability and relatively agile combat mechanics. There’s a wide array of Blades, Holobytes, and Rails to explore in Hyper Light Breaker, so if you discover a combination that fits your style better, don’t hesitate to experiment and see what works best for Vermillion.

    Strategies for Healing and Finding Medikits in Hyper Light Breaker

    Hyper Light Breaker leaves out some crucial details, particularly regarding its healing mechanics. Like many roguelites, this game encourages players to learn through exploration, which can often lead to confusion—especially since starting players initially have no Medikits. Finding out how to heal can be quite exasperating.

    New players in Hyper Light Breaker should familiarize themselves with several key elements like parrying, gathering Bright Blood, and upgrades as they progress. However, many aspects remain unclear, and healing is one of the most essential abilities players need to master for success in the game.

    Healing Methods in the Overgrowth

    Healing Items, Defeating Enemies & When to Use Them

    Before players can start collecting Medikits, there are various ways to regain health in the Overgrowth. It’s not always straightforward, so understanding what to expect is vital. Healing becomes crucial as the Overgrowth can be highly challenging, and players can quickly find themselves low on health if overwhelmed by enemies—especially if new foes appear mid-battle.

    Here are the key methods for healing:

    1. Collecting Flowers and other items found within the Overgrowth
    2. Using a Medikit when available
    3. Receiving health drops from defeated enemies
    4. Defeating a prism boss and collecting its core
    5. Using items like holobytes that grant healing abilities

    While it may seem like there are numerous ways to heal, players should be aware that most methods provide only a modest amount of health at a time. For example, Flowers consistently restore 5 HP, meaning players will need to collect many to fully replenish their health. Since the game features procedurally generated maps, searching for these Flowers is essential, but typically, there are at least three in a given area.

    Other world items, such as the white and red canisters, may sometimes restore HP, though this isn’t guaranteed. Health drops from enemies typically resemble orbs filled with green liquid and usually grant around 5 HP. To completely heal, players will often need to take down a prism boss. Depending on your character’s total HP, it may not provide a full recovery, but it will be substantial.

    Don’t forget to claim the core dropped by the prism boss. You won’t receive the health boost until you collect it, so be cautious and avoid being surrounded during the process.

    Lastly, many Holobytes and other types of gear enhance your healing capabilities based on your actions—often rewarding players for executing Perfect Parries. There’s also an armor amp that recovers health lost shortly after taking damage. Still, the most effective way to heal remains using a Medikit, albeit these can be hard to maintain in your inventory.

    How to Obtain and Refill Medikits

    Unlocking and Using Medikits

    To begin using Medikits, you must first upgrade your skill tree by using a Golden Ration to allow yourself to equip one Medikit. Initially, you start with the capacity to carry none, but you can unlock a second slot later in the skill tree. This is likely the best early upgrade in Hyper Light Breaker, as it provides a reliable way to heal.

    After unlocking this ability, there are two main methods to acquire Medikits, both requiring Medigems. Keep in mind that Medigems do not carry over between Cycles, meaning you’ll need to collect them anew each time. I had an extra Medikit at the end of a Cycle, only to find it absent at the start of the next.

    As the game is currently in Early Access, some features may change before the final release.

    Medikits can sometimes be found in locked areas unlocked with a Key in the Overgrowth. Using a Key will cost Bright Blood, so be mindful of that. At the start of a run, a prompt may appear to automatically convert Medigems into a Medikit, if possible. Once in the Overgrowth, you can approach any Shrine to exchange Medigems for Medikits, although the cost is higher in the Overgrowth compared to the beginning of the run.

    Medigems Required

    Hub

    3

    Overgrowth

    5

    Medigems are automatically obtained by interacting with Flowers, so gather as many as you can find. I also received a few from defeating enemies, though this happened infrequently, so don’t rely solely on that—there appears to be a random element involved. The enemy that dropped Medigems for me was one that shields others.

    To use a Medikit, simply follow the prompt below it—press the up arrow on the D-pad if you’re using a controller. Each Medikit typically restores 75 HP, putting it quite close to a full recovery. This method is the most effective way to keep your character healthy in Hyper Light Breaker.

    Mastering the Art of the Perfect Parry in Hyper Light Breaker

    Mastering the Perfect Parry in Hyper Light Breaker can be challenging, especially if you’re unsure of what to focus on. There are various strategies to navigate encounters with the game’s enemies, and understanding each approach is key to maximizing your success in each cycle. To execute a Perfect Parry, players need to have precise timing.

    Each character in Hyper Light Breaker has its own unique strengths and weaknesses. However, the core gameplay mechanics remain consistent across all characters, allowing you to enhance and level up your skills as you progress. Your Perfect Parry will improve with your upgrades, equipment, and overall character build.

    How to Execute & Upgrade the Perfect Parry

    Timing Is Crucial for Successful Parries

    Getting the timing right is crucial for executing a parry effectively. This can be quite tricky, so keep practicing until you find your rhythm. To perform a Perfect Parry, hit the “Parry” button just before an enemy strikes you. While I haven’t completely mastered this skill yet, I’ve identified a few tips that can help:

    • Avoid trying to parry when surrounded by multiple enemies; they can easily overwhelm you.
    • Concentrate on practicing against one enemy at a time.
    • Only attempt a parry when you see a clear opening, and be ready to time your counterattack.

    When you successfully perform a Perfect Parry, you’ll notice that your enemy staggers, giving you a chance to dash in and deliver a blow. Typically, a button prompt will appear on the enemy’s health bar if you’ve executed it correctly, allowing you to finish them off. Defeating an enemy in this way also rewards you with Bright Blood in Hyper Light Breaker.

    This prompt can be hard to spot if you’re not looking for it or if you’re caught in the chaos of battle. I found it to be the right bumper, but your experience may vary.

    Hitting the parry can be hard to nail down, and I often find myself preferring to dash away from trouble instead. However, pulling off a parry can yield better benefits. Upgrades from Pherus Bit can provide you with several enhancements to your Perfect Parry, but you will need Golden Rations to acquire them, as is the case with most advancement in Hyper Light Breaker.

    Additionally, you can find gear that improves your Perfect Parry capabilities, like items that restore health after executing a parry. Using Vermillion enhances your effectiveness when parrying, making it worthwhile to practice, even if it can be a bit frustrating at times. Interestingly, parrying against bosses often seems easier, possibly because they don’t spawn in swarms like regular enemies do. Master the Perfect Parry mechanic, and you’ll find greater success in Hyper Light Breaker.

    Boost Your Bright Blood Levels: A How-To Guide

    Acquiring Bright Blood in Hyper Light Breaker is essential for advancing in the game. While there are multiple ways to gather it, not all methods are immediately obvious. Since the game is still in Early Access, more ways to earn Bright Blood may emerge as it develops further.

    The Early Access version of Hyper Light Breaker is actively being refined with ongoing updates. Players can expect additional enemies, characters, and upgrades as the game approaches its full release. In the meantime, players will need to navigate some elements on their own, including strategies for using Bright Blood effectively.

    How to Obtain Bright Blood in Hyper Light Breaker

    Discovering it in the Overgrowth & Hub

    Your character’s journey in Hyper Light Breaker largely hinges on collecting Bright Blood to make progress. There are various methods to do this, alongside many skill trees and shops to manage in the game. Currently, a few reliable ways to acquire Bright Blood have been identified.

    • Defeating enemies
    • Breaking destructible objects scattered throughout the game
    • Selling equipment you find

    Among these options, taking down enemies is the most rewarding for harvesting Bright Blood. Much like other roguelikes, defeated foes drop resources essential for your progress. The great advantage is that Bright Blood carries over even if you die, so you won’t have to fret about losing it. Additionally, you’ll earn points for accumulating it when completing a cycle, getting you closer to the Golden Ration, a feature that signifies permanent progress in the game.

    Throughout each level, you’ll come across numerous small, breakable objects scattered across the landscape. Based on my experiences, almost everything I destroyed yielded at least a few shards of Bright Blood, and some items that provided other rewards also contributed Bright Blood. While these items may not initially appear destructible, it’s wise to keep an eye out and experiment with your weapons on various materials when the opportunity arises.

    Finally, if you find yourself in the Hub, you can visit one of the vendors to sell gear you’ve accumulated. Although this strategy might seem less than ideal, selling off lower-quality items to acquire enough Bright Blood for a better weapon in your next run can be quite beneficial. The effectiveness of this method depends on how much you’ve collected and whether the Vendor has the weapon you need.

    If your gear is still in your possession, you can take it into the next run, even with a fresh cycle. This is something to remember. However, you might also choose to sell all your gear for a chance to enter the next cycle with a significantly better weapon, so think carefully about how you want to approach your options.

    Progressing in Hyper Light Breaker can be quite slow initially, but players can advance further by understanding how to wisely save and spend their resources. Bright Blood is essential in every aspect of the game, so knowing how to maximize your collection of it will be crucial to completing Hyper Light Breaker.
